Output 33641513203471c834a07909e773890b7f61d194c41ed4a8610f503821d0be92:20

value
682028939475
script pubkey
OP_HASH160 OP_PUSHBYTES_20 974d067fa92c929ecca22e3c66bd90ffea6395a0 OP_EQUAL
address
2N73EJ4tqbVyynuiY6bU1Kfz4qefToSdB6K
transaction
33641513203471c834a07909e773890b7f61d194c41ed4a8610f503821d0be92